Cia de Dança do Pantanal (Pantanal Dance Company) begins second stage of dancer selection

The Cia de Dança do Pantanal, of the Instituto Moinho Cultural Sul-Americano (South American Moinho Cultural Institute), began today (28) the second stage of the selection of new dancers. For the second stage, an immersion was prepared, running until Friday (4), for the dancers selected in the first stage of the selection, in addition to the 2021 members.

During the five days of immersion with the Cia de Dança do Pantanal’s godmother, Beatriz de Almeida, and choreographer and director Chico Neller, both from Campo Grande, all candidates and dancers are being assessed and reassessed to join the group, which is undergoing a reformulation this year.

“We thought about creating a true immersion so that the candidates get to know the Cia de Dança do Pantanal, and have an experience of what we expect and want. That’s why we brought these two guests who are part of our company’s history, precisely to allow this experience to truly happen. For this year, 2022, we have big dreams to fulfill and we need to be prepared, that’s why the dancers who already belong to the company are also being reassessed”, says the executive director of Moinho Cultural, Márcia Rolon.

In the first stage of the selection, more than 30 dancers applied. Candidates from Mato Grosso do Sul, the Federal District and São Paulo were selected.

The Cia de Dança do Pantanal turns five years old in 2022. Created in Corumbá, within the Moinho Cultural, the company aims to promote dance and the Pantanal, with repertoires that include classical and contemporary pieces.

Instituto Moinho Cultural Sul-Americano

Opened in Corumbá (MS) in 2004, the Moinho Cultural is a civil society organization that offers dance, music, technology and computer science classes to children and adolescents in situations of social vulnerability in Corumbá, Ladário, Puerto Suárez and Puerto Quijarro. The continuing education offered by the institution lasts up to eight years. The Moinho also works on training performer-creators for young people and adults, through the Companhia de Dança do Pantanal (Pantanal Dance Company), the Orquestra de Câmara do Pantanal (Pantanal Chamber Orchestra) and the Núcleo de Tecnologia (Technology Center). The institution’s mission is to reduce social vulnerability in the Brazil-Bolivia border region, through access to cultural and technological assets. Since the start of its activities, more than 23 thousand children and adolescents have already been served by the Moinho.
